The phrase Khudz Aqidatak (Take Your Creed/Belief) refers to the famous Islamic educational primer Khudz Aqidatak min al-Kitab wa al-Sunnah al-Sahihah
by Sheikh Muhammad bin Jamil Zeno. It is a concise, Q&A-style manual designed to teach the fundamentals of
(Monotheism) based strictly on the Quran and authentic Hadith.

The guide is structured around fundamental questions every Muslim should know. Deep study should focus on these three pillars: The Purpose of Creation: khudz aqidatak pdf better
Understanding why we were created (to worship Allah alone) and the definition of true worship. The Types of Tawheed: Distinguishing between Allah’s Lordship ( Rububiyyah ), His right to be worshipped ( ), and His Names and Attributes ( Asma wa Sifat Avoiding Shirk:
The book provides a "deep dive" into identifying major and minor Shirk, which is essential for protecting one's faith. 3. Study Methodology (The "Deep Guide") To move beyond just reading the PDF, follow these steps: Memorize the Questions:
The book is famous for its simple Q&A format. Try to memorize the Arabic question and the primary evidence (Daliyl) from the Quran provided for each. Check the Evidences:
For every claim the author makes, he provides a verse or a Hadith. Open a Quran app and read the context of those verses to see how they apply to the creed. Use Supplemental Lectures:
Search for "Explanation of Khudz Aqidatak" on YouTube or Islamic podcast platforms. Scholars often provide hours of commentary on these short pages, expanding on the nuances of each point. The "Act-Upon" Phase:
